The LT1009CZ is manufactured by Analog Devices, Inc. Originally, this product was developed by Linear Technology, a company that was well-known for its high-performance analog integrated circuits. However, Linear Technology was acquired by Analog Devices in 2017, and since then, Analog Devices has been responsible for the manufacturing and distribution of Linear Technology's product lines, including the LT1009CZ.

Application

The LT1009CZ is a precision voltage reference commonly used in applications requiring stable and accurate voltage regulation. Its primary application areas include:
1. Analog-to-Digital Converters (ADCs): It provides a stable reference voltage for accurate data conversion.
2. Digital-to-Analog Converters (DACs): Ensures precise output by supplying a consistent reference voltage.
3. Power Supplies: Used for voltage regulation to maintain stable output levels.
4. Test and Measurement Equipment: Ensures precision in instruments requiring accurate voltage references.
5. Sensor Interfaces: Provides reliable voltage for sensor signal conditioning.
6. Calibration Systems: Used as a standard for calibrating other devices due to its stability and precision.
These applications benefit from the LT1009CZ's low temperature coefficient and low noise characteristics.

Package

The LT1009CZ is a precision voltage reference IC, and it comes in a TO-92 package type. This is a small, through-hole, three-lead package commonly used for transistors and other small components.
